Parts list: № Number Qty Name Options 1 R121038 1 Pulley 2 RE527858 3 Screw Next page: ST304059 4035 Engine Oil Dipstick ST621242 2341 Fan Drive ST74392 5728 Water Pump Inlet ST72090 2917 Ventilating System ST977885 5024 Engine Oil Pump (010575 - ) ST58002 35A6 Final Fuel Filter ST412019 9901 O-Ring Kit, Cylinder Liner ST808905 4625 Cylinder Block ST857098 5902 Engine Oil Cooler (907226 - ) ST968653 6735 Engine Sensors ( - 010669)